Key Steps to Coordinate Bathroom Tub Fixtures, Fillers & Controls
1. Start With Tub Types, Use Cases & Fill Time Targets
Begin by defining where tubs appear in the project and how they will be used: soaking tubs in suites, accessible tubs in
healthcare, or statement tubs in spa zones. Establish desired fill times, typical bath cycles per day, and owner standards for
water temperature control. These criteria drive fixture selection, flow rates, and domestic hot water capacity calculations.
2. Select Tub Forms & Mounting Conditions
The tub type—recessed, alcove, drop-in, skirted, or freestanding—governs wall construction, rim width, and available deck
real estate. Once tub geometry is chosen, document finished floor elevation, tub rim height, and clearances around the tub apron.
These dimensions become the basis for wall-mount spout projection, freestanding riser height, and control placement.
3. Choose Tub Fillers, Spouts & Diverters With Rough-ins in Mind
Tub fillers must be coordinated with both water supply and structure. Wall-mounted waterfall spouts require in-wall carriers and
tile coursing, while deck-mounted Roman fillers need sufficient tub deck thickness and access from below. For each assembly,
confirm rough-in depths, minimum clearances, and diverter locations so that field crews can install without re-framing.
4. Coordinate Controls, Hand Showers & Reach Ranges
Thermostatic mixers, on/off valves, and hand showers should be laid out so users can reach controls from a safe seated position
inside the tub while keeping spray patterns off vulnerable finishes. Locate escutcheons and slide bars in coordination with grab
bars and niches, and confirm that hose routing does not conflict with structural blocking or waterproofing details.
5. Check Flow Rates, Pressure & Hot Water Capacity
Flow rates and pressure drops for tub fillers are much higher than for lavatory faucets. Verify that risers, branch lines, and
water heaters can support simultaneous fills during peak periods. When using high-output waterfall or freestanding fillers,
review manufacturer flow data and pressure requirements and incorporate them into the MEP model and sequence of operations.
6. Detail Waterproofing, Support & Service Access
Bathroom tub fixtures penetrate waterproofing membranes and often rely on concealed mixers. Provide details showing blocking,
flashing, and sealants at wall and floor penetrations, and document access panels or removable skirts for future maintenance.
Coordinated detailing reduces callbacks associated with leaks, flexing risers, or inaccessible diverters.
Tub, Surround & Fixture Layout: Practical Coordination Checks
Bathtubs, Surrounds & Wall Construction
- Tub selection: Confirm whether each space receives a recessed tub, drop-in, alcove, or freestanding unit,
and align product selection with the project’s cleaning strategy, safety expectations, and brand positioning.
- Heights & clearances: Fix finished floor, tub rim height, and step-in distance to satisfy accessibility
and safety guidelines. Coordinate these with grab bar locations, niches, and towel bars on adjacent walls.
- Backing & carriers: Provide backing for wall-mounted tub spouts, slide bars, and grab bars, and confirm that
carriers and blocking align with tile joints and waterproofing membranes so anchors do not compromise the assembly.
- Integrated systems: Where tub and fixture packages are used as a system, treat the assembly as a single
coordination element with defined tolerances for plumbing, waterproofing, and electrical components.
Supply, Drainage, Safety & Serviceability
- Valve & mixer locations: Lay out mixing valves and shut-offs so that they are accessible for future
maintenance—either from an adjacent room, removable panel, or tub skirt—without demolishing tile.
- Drain & overflow routing: Coordinate tub waste and overflow kits with joist directions, slab recesses, and
firestopping details so that traps, cleanouts, and horizontal runs remain accessible.
- Scald protection & code: Confirm that valves meet local code requirements for maximum outlet temperature and
use thermostatic or pressure-balancing technologies where mandated or expected by the owner.
- Cleaning & turnover: For hotels and healthcare, consider how housekeeping or staff will operate fillers and
hand showers quickly without confusion, and ensure fixtures can withstand frequent cleaning chemicals and cycles.
Where Coordinated Bathroom Tub Fixtures Matter Most
Hospitality Suites & Spa Zones
In hotels and resorts, tubs are often the centerpiece of the guest experience. Coordinated tub fillers, hand showers, and
controls reinforce the brand story while keeping plumbing details manageable for contractors. Standardizing on a small family of
FontanaShowers fixtures simplifies upgrades and replacement cycles across multiple properties.
Multifamily & Mixed-Use Residential
In multifamily buildings, repeatable tub fixture assemblies reduce RFIs and help control costs. Aligning freestanding or
deck-mounted tub fillers with common rough-in dimensions makes it easier for contractors to stack units and for maintenance
teams to keep parts and training consistent.
Healthcare & Assisted Bathing
Healthcare and assisted-living baths require careful attention to reach ranges, scald protection, and infection control. Tub
fixtures, grab bars, and slip-resistant finishes must work together so that users and staff can operate hand showers and fillers
safely while maintaining hygienic surfaces and predictable water temperatures.
Wellness, Spa & Boutique Fitness
Spa-inspired projects leverage waterfall tub fillers, chromed surfaces, and dramatic freestanding fixtures to convey luxury.
Behind the scenes, engineers and contractors still need clear flow data, access to mixers, and robust mounting details so that
the fixtures perform reliably during long operating hours.

Technical Specifications & Documentation for Bathroom Tub Fixtures
|
Functional Program & Tub Locations
|
Define where tubs appear in the project, expected usage patterns, and owner standards for thermostatic control, hand showers,
and decorative finishes. Document target fill times and accessibility requirements so that tub fixtures can be evaluated
against realistic loads and safety expectations.
|
|
Tubs, Surrounds & Rough-ins
|
Fix tub types, rim heights, and clearances early. Rough-in dimensions for supplies, drains, and overflows should be issued to
MEP and structural teams and referenced in shop drawings so that traps, mixers, and access panels do not conflict with
joists, beams, or firestopping.
|
|
Tub Fillers, Valves & Hydraulics
|
Coordinate tub spouts and fillers for flow rates, pressure ranges, and mixing strategies. Incorporate technical data on
required supply pressure, maximum outlet temperature, and valve types (pressure balance or thermostatic) into MEP models so
that hydraulic performance and scald protection are maintained across all units.
|
|
Hand Showers, Controls & Safety
|
Document valve, diverter, and hand shower locations in plan and elevation. Show hose routing, reach ranges, and grab bar
interfaces to demonstrate compliance with accessibility and safety guidelines, and capture maximum hose length and spray
pattern guidance in specifications.
|
|
Waterproofing, Structure & Access
|
Details should show how tub fixtures penetrate membranes, where blocking is required, and how escutcheons are sealed. Provide
sections and enlarged details for freestanding filler bases, deck-mounted valve sets, and access panels so contractors can
install assemblies without field improvisation.
|
|
BIM, Models & Schedules
|
Use manufacturer BIM families for tub fillers, valves, and accessories with accurate connection points and service zones.
Shared parameters for flow rates, mounting heights, and rough-ins support clash detection and consistent scheduling across
multiple unit types and building wings.
|
|
Specifications & Basis of Design
|
Align Division 22 plumbing specifications with Division 09 finishes and Division 10 accessories so tub fixtures, valves,
grab bars, and niches use compatible materials and finishes. Basis-of-design narratives can reference FontanaShowers
collections and technical libraries to document performance expectations and approved alternates.

What to Include in a Bathroom Tub Fixture Coordination Package
- Room-by-room schedule indicating where tubs appear, tub types, fixture types (wall, deck, freestanding), and owner standards
for thermostatic control and finishes.
- Product data sheets for tub fillers, valves, hand showers, and accessories, including flow rates, pressure ranges, rough-in
dimensions, finishes, and power requirements where applicable.
- BIM families with shared parameters for connection points, service zones, and mounting heights to enable clash detection and
coordinated plumbing risers.
- Plans and elevations showing tub locations, filler reach, valve placement, grab bars, and any required access panels or
removable skirts.
- Specifications aligning Division 22 plumbing with Division 09 finishes and Division 10 accessories so that tub fixtures,
grab bars, and enclosure materials are compatible.
- Quality review checklists that capture coordination milestones with plumbing, electrical, structural and interior design
teams before issuing construction sets.
